a vacuum cleaner is marked to sell for Rs 12000 after 12% discount is given and then vat is added if the customer paid Rs 12144 ,what is the rate of vat
The rate of VAT on the vacuum cleaner is 15%
How to determine the rate of VAT?The given parameters are:
Selling price = Rs 12000
Discount = 12%
Amount Paid = 12144
The amount paid is calculated as:
Amount Paid = Selling Price * (1 - Discount) * (1 + VAT)
So, we have
12144 = 12000 * (1 - 12%) * (1 + VAT)
Evaluate the difference
12144 = 12000 * 0.88 * (1 + VAT)
Evaluate the product
12144 = 10560 * (1 + VAT)
Divide both sides by 10560
1.15 = (1 + VAT)
Subtract 1 from both sides
VAT = 0.15
Express as percentage
VAT = 15%
Hence, the rate of VAT on the vacuum cleaner is 15%

Verify each identity. Give the domain of validity for each identity. sin θsecθ=tan θ
The identity sin θ sec θ = tan θ is true for all values of θ except for the values where cos θ = 0.
To verify the identity sin θ sec θ = tan θ, we need to simplify the left-hand side (LHS) and the right-hand side (RHS) and show that they are equal.
LHS = sin θ sec θ
= sin θ (1/cos θ)
= sin θ/cos θ
= tan θ
RHS = tan θ
Since LHS = RHS, we can conclude that the identity sin θ sec θ = tan θ holds true.
The domain of validity for this identity is all real numbers θ except for the values where cos θ = 0. At those values, the expression sec θ is undefined.
The identity sin θ sec θ = tan θ is verified to be true for all values of θ except for the values where cos θ = 0.

Kendrick attends a private school where he must wear a uniform. Last year, the price of the uniform was $52. This year's uniform price was $65. What is the percent of increase in the cost of the uniform?
The percent increase in the cost of the uniform from last year to this year is 25%.
What is the percent of increase in the cost of the uniform?To find the percent increase in the cost of the uniform from last year to this year, we need to calculate the difference between the two prices, divide it by the original price, and then multiply by 100 to express the result as a percentage.
The difference between this year's price and last year's price is:
$65 - $52 = $13
The original price (last year's price) is $52.
So the percent increase in the cost of the uniform is:
percent increase = (difference / original price) x 100
percent increase = ($13 / $52) x 100
percent increase = 0.25 x 100
percent increase = 25%
Therefore, the percent increase in the cost of the uniform from last year to this year is 25%.

Michelle bought 2 teddy bears and 3 flower vases for $27 in a shopping mall. Shannon bought 3 teddy bears and 2 flower vases for $30.5 from the same mall. what is the cost of the flower vase?
Answer:
$4
Step-by-step explanation:
let t represent teddy bear and v represent vase, then
2t + 3v = 27 → (1)
3t + 2v = 30.5 → (2)
Multiplying (1) by 3 and (2) by - 2 , then adding will eliminate t, that is
6t + 9v = 81 → (3)
- 6t - 4v = - 61 → (4)
Add (3) and (4) term by term to eliminate t, that is
5v = 20 ( divide both sides by 5 )
v = 4
The cost of the flower vase is $4

Solve for the area of this triangle, explanation would be greatly appreciated!
9514 1404 393
Answer:
13√731 ≈ 351.48 cm²
Step-by-step explanation:
When given three sides of a triangle, there are a number of ways that the area may be calculated. Perhaps the most straightforward is the use of Heron's formula.
Where s is the semi-perimeter, the area is given by ...
A = √(s(s -a)(s -b)(s -c)) . . . . . . . . s = (a+b+c)/2
Here, the value of s is ...
s = (30 +30 +26)/2 = 43
A = √(43(13)(13)(17)) = 13√(43·17)
A = 13√731 ≈ 351.48 . . . . . square centimeters
_____
Additional comments
This triangle is isosceles, so the altitude can be found from the Pythagorean theorem:
h² +13² = 30²
h = √(900 -169) = √731
Then the area is ...
A = (1/2)bh = (1/2)(26 cm)(√731 cm) = 13√731 cm²
__
You can also find one of the angles using the Law of Cosines, then find the area from ...
Area = (1/2)a·b·sin(C) . . . . . . for any two sides a, b, and enclosed angle C
__
Ultimately, all of these methods are equivalent to Heron's formula.
